Questions tagged [selenium-webdriver-c#]
C# Flavor of the Selenium Webdriver Library
74
questions
-1
votes
1
answer
50
views
I am learning Page Model Object, i was trying to make this program work but i am getting the "NullPointerException" error everytime. can someone help
FrameWork code:
package FrameWorks;
import org.openqa.selenium.WebDriver;
import org.openqa.selenium.WebElement;
import org.openqa.selenium.support.FindBy;
import org.openqa.selenium.support....
0
votes
0
answers
18
views
Web scrape - Not get any children elements
I have trouble in web scrape, come with short VBA for help on MSXML2.XMLHTTP60.
VBA Code's Goal: get 5 class names(num,stock-ad,data,pan-cont-chart toggle_area) from parent element(pan-cont)
URL: http:...
0
votes
1
answer
126
views
Trying to select element from dropdown
After dropdown is expended how can I select an option from the dropdown which is in span
image of the expanded dropdown https://prnt.sc/k-rFIUa6Ixeo
HTML:
<span class="ant-select-selection-...
0
votes
0
answers
30
views
parallel testing on scenario lever using c# selenium specflow
I have looked over the internet and everywhere I find examples of parallel testing at the feature level.
Can someone tell me how to execute parallel testing at the scenario level? Or running scenarios ...
0
votes
2
answers
295
views
How can we execute selenium automation script, without Visual Studio?
I am automating a web application using Selenium WebDriver in C# using Microsoft Visual Studio Professional 2019.
Here is my question: how can we execute our automation script without Visual Studio?
...
-1
votes
1
answer
763
views
How to get the correct XPath for a column title using C# and selenium webdriver?
I have the following HTML
<label class="ms-Label headerText-269" title="Reference Id">Reference Id</label>
which I am trying to locate using XPath.
I have written the ...
-1
votes
1
answer
194
views
cannot click on link Python Selenium
I am trying to add a confirmation link on selenium but selenium is not able to click on that link
its on yopmail with name janemartin90452
It doesn't click on the confirmation link Name "Activate ...
3
votes
0
answers
445
views
Server gets incredibly slow when running Selenium
I'm attempting to run Selenium (Chrome) test on 2 servers, each running Windows Server 2019 Standard (with GUI).
The first server (the one with the worst specs) has the following specs:
It runs ...
0
votes
0
answers
546
views
How to assert a line that is present on the chrome console?
Basically I am trying to automate if a player receives data from OBS.
Besides manual, the best way I can think of how to automate would be to read and confirm that the player is receiving data from ...
1
vote
1
answer
391
views
How can i call classes under other different class?
This might be a very strange question, but I am not even sure how to title this question.
I am quite new to C# and Selenium. I have done some coding on it and I'm quite comfortable creating a (very ...
0
votes
1
answer
2k
views
C# + chrome-driver : How to fix - cannot find Chrome binary/Chrome failed to start: crashed/Failed to create a Chrome process?
I am trying to run selenium using chrome-driver in my project. While creating object of chrome-driver facing errors :
Message "unknown error: cannot find Chrome binary\n
(Driver info: ...
3
votes
4
answers
229
views
How many tests to include when using Page object model
I've created a basic test for checking if some article is displayed and I have a question regarding Page object model. In my solution, I've testing page, base page, map page with element id's, and ...
1
vote
2
answers
343
views
How to select value from this dropdown list in Selenium using C# e.g. Main Feature as shown in the attached picture
Website if you want to try by your self: https://phptravels.com/ to run the script
<div class="lvl-0 dropdown">
<span>Features</span>
<div class="dropdown-...
1
vote
2
answers
1k
views
Specflow Cucumber BDD - Only log in once on test run not on every scenario
We have a Cucumber BDD test project using C# Specflow. The application is browser based tested using Selenium WebDriver automation framework.
There are a number of feature files with scenarios:
...
0
votes
2
answers
2k
views
Cant close the selenium web driver when its on a exception C#
As on my code I'm trying to find an element and click on it.
If the element is not available then there will be an exception.
So inside the exception I'm trying to close the web driver.
But as on the ...
0
votes
1
answer
430
views
Not able to select option from div type listbox in selenium C#
Here the id=popupY8cuUiMiDU is dynamic.I need to get the Y value from span but there are multiple listbox with the same span attribute taking Y option.
How can I select from listbox as there is no ...
3
votes
1
answer
1k
views
How to log *everything* in Selenium/WebDriver/ChromeDriver
I am struggling with this stale-element-exception. Now I had the idea that I could perhaps maximize the logging in order to get a closer look on what's actually happening. I am instantiating the ...
1
vote
1
answer
163
views
How to get Visual Studio to break on Selenium Exceptions?
Below are the categories of exceptions that I can choose to break on in Visual Studio (2019). Where should I go to find the Selenium/WebDriver Exceptions? I want to tell VS to break on all OpenQA....
2
votes
4
answers
7k
views
Encountered Error Could not load type 'OpenQA.Selenium.Internal.IWrapsElement' from assembly 'WebDriver
I'm working in multiple browser testing. It was working code with chrome browser. Recently I have installed "Install-Package Selenium.WebDriver -Version 4.0.0-alpha04".
MSedge Chromium and ...
1
vote
1
answer
2k
views
Unable to load MS edge chromium with Selenium
I'm trying to load the msedge chromium. encountering error.
Steps to recreate:
Installed mschromium Beta and Dev versions.
Installed the Nuget package "Install-Package Selenium.WebDriver -Version 4....
3
votes
1
answer
489
views
Running Selenium not under a Testing Framework
I've been using Selenium for a while but with a slightly different scope (actually constraints). Instead of running a test for a particular site, I'm interested for instance in filling in a web form ...
1
vote
1
answer
925
views
Keyboard ArrowDown in listbox using Selenium with C#
I'm working in selenium c# automation, I'm trying to traverse down in list box values. <ul> and <li>. I have tried many options in trial and error. The kind of code I'm trying to use is ...
1
vote
3
answers
12k
views
Access is Denied Issue thrown at ChromeDriver Initiation step
Azure DevOps is triggering and running tests on a VM.
All my tests are working fine on local machine.
On VM, While trying to launch Chrome browser using ChromeDriver and WebDriverManager, tests are ...
1
vote
1
answer
2k
views
Not able to verify the downloaded file with Chrome WebDriver running headless
We are trying to verify the downloaded file in headless mode with C#, the file is downloading but not saving in the download path, so my test script is failing.
Any idea for this?
The code is below
...
0
votes
2
answers
4k
views
Unable to connect to Remote Server using Selenium Chrome RemoteWebDriver
public static IWebDriver UserMultiUserSignIn (IWebDriver driver, string port, string hostName, string password, string Username)
{
string name = Dns.GetHostName();
ChromeOptions Options = new ...
1
vote
1
answer
7k
views
Invalid Session id (Connect Failure) randomly when running automated tests
I've been new to automated test creation and have been dipping my hands on it recently. Every test seems to be running successfully individually except whenever I run them all together sequentially, ...
0
votes
2
answers
87
views
How can I verify that saved data is displayed corrrectly using Selenium + C#?
<p class="details-info-block__text"><span class="details-info-block__label">Business Address 1:</span> 1010 Priority Way West Dr</p>
I want to verify the address value (e.g. "...
0
votes
1
answer
729
views
Selenium chaining IWebElement actions in C# [duplicate]
[FindsBy(How = How.XPath, Using = "//input[@id='Username']")]
private IWebElement txtUsername;
public void EditTxtUsername(string text)
{
txtUsername.Clear();
txtUsername.SendKeys(text);
}
...
0
votes
1
answer
476
views
How to run automated selenium test scripts using C# in AWS Lambda and integrate them Amazon CI/CD pipeline
I have been give an task by a faculty member in which I have to run my selenium automation scripts written in C# using Visual Studio under the .Net Core on AWS Lambda and also I have been told to ...
7
votes
2
answers
34k
views
Using Python Selenium Not able to perform click operation
I am automating for the following page on CHROME Browser
https://study.yupl.us/studies/5d5a64aa8b5bb92fb776753b?auth=false
Here I'm able to identify the unique element from the console for the XPATH ...
1
vote
1
answer
1k
views
Teardown of Multiple Threaded Tests with Selenium
I'm trying to run multiple test cases with Nunit in C# in which every test needs its own Selenium Chrome Driver.
Before it was threaded, I handled the chrome driver with [Setup] and [Teardown] like ...
1
vote
1
answer
66
views
Selenium to test Dygraphs
Is it possible to use selenium(C# bindings) to write automated tests for testing Dygraph charts?
If selenium does not support this? Are there any other tools which can be used?
http://dygraphs.com/
...
0
votes
2
answers
968
views
Unable to select <li> element from a <ul> list
How do I select a "li" element from a "ul" tag list?
This is my current code
vtenants.VT_USDelselectfld.Click(); //Clicks field to display the dropdown
Thread.Sleep(500);
IList<IWebElement> ...
-1
votes
2
answers
65
views
Selenium with C#
I am new to C# with selenium and visual studio,I have some experience only in Selenium with java in eclipse.
Here my doubt is that in eclipse we used to configure the packages for every new projects ...
1
vote
0
answers
487
views
How can i use an existing existing chrome browser instance in selenium C#
How do I use an existing chrome browser in selenium C# ?
Currently I have the following but it always creates a new window
SessionId sessionId = new SessionId("");
var driver = new phantomJSDriver();...
1
vote
1
answer
864
views
Selenium C# Using relative XPath inside the wait.Until()
How do you use a relative xpath inside of a wait.until?
For example, the below will work:
elementA.FindElement(By.Xpath(.//div));
However, putting a 'FindElement' inside of the wait.Until() ...
1
vote
0
answers
5k
views
How to configure proxy settings for chrome in selenium c#
I want to configure the proxy settings for chrome web driver by using selenium 3.141.0 version in c#.
var co = new ChromeOptions();
Proxy proxy = new Proxy();
ProxyIPAddress proxyIP = JsonConvert....
1
vote
1
answer
385
views
How can I keep this framework scalable?
I am developing an automated test suite for regression testing using Extent Reports, Selenium WebDriver and C#. The tests are confined to a single Visual Studio console app. What I have right now ...
0
votes
3
answers
377
views
Trouble deleting NaN in input field
I'm using Selenium to fill in a web form. The fields there have their default values, usually it's 0. If I issue the command
Driver.chrome.FindElement(By.Id("ID_of_my_element")).Clear();
the value ...
2
votes
1
answer
60
views
Strange exception when executing tests
I write test automation using Selenium and C#. I use the Page Object Model consistently. And have had a random bug crop up in my code:
Type of member 'IWebDriver' is not IWebElement or IList
0
votes
3
answers
80
views
should tests be run on the same machine/server the website being tested is located on? Selenium testing
Are there any rules or articles which discuss where tests should ideally be run? Specifically smoke tests. Smoke tests should run quickly after someone checks in new code. If you are looking for fast ...
0
votes
0
answers
1k
views
Handle windows authentication pop up on Chrome using AutoIT
I am trying to handle the basic authentication pop up for my Selenium webdriver scripts using AutoIt in Chrome.
I am using following AutoIt script:
If WinExists("","Chrome Legacy Window&...
-1
votes
1
answer
21k
views
C# - Element Not Interactable error [closed]
I am unable to select a value from dropdown for span type
I've got the error
Element Not Interactable Exception
in Selenium .
I am running Selenium in C#.
0
votes
2
answers
269
views
mstest using testsettings file on bamboo?
I am using bamboo to run an mstest task. The mstest task runs selenium code and generates an extent report. I am wanting to pull the results from that report as an artifact in Bamboo.
I accidentally ...
0
votes
0
answers
338
views
Selenium C# Tests on Various Browsers
I would like to run my tests on multiple browsers but NOT in parallel. I want to provide a pop up to the user to choose which browser (IE, Chrome, Firefox) to execute all tests on when first started.
...
1
vote
0
answers
70
views
Changed Selenium Framework
I am using this Selenium Set-Up in an older Project. (later called "Old-Project")
Now I want to migrate this test to a Project with this Set-Up: (later called "New-Project)
I am using a code sample ...
1
vote
7
answers
13k
views
Get Driver Version using Selenium with C#
I am testing with C# & Selenium & Selenium.Chrome.WebDriver (Nu-GET Package, Version 2.44.0). Now I am searching for a Method which gives me the actual Version of the current runnig driver.
...
1
vote
2
answers
838
views
Can not find getPageSource method in visual studio 2017
I am using Visual Studio 2017 and found that class ChromeDriver does not contains method getPageSource(). Does anybody knows why?
using System;
using System.IO;
using OpenQA.Selenium.Chrome;
...
0
votes
2
answers
995
views
Unable to find Dynamic Xpath
I am unable to find dynamic xpath for below code
<input class="login_button" type="submit" tabindex="3" id="@COMMAND_EVENT@" name="@COMMAND_EVENT@" value="Submit" style="top: 20px; left: 360px; ...
2
votes
2
answers
4k
views
Selenium c# how to handle multiple "Save As" dialog?
I am testing opening multiples "Save as" dialog browser windows to make sure each dialog will download the correct file.
As a workaround I am sending user's keyboard keys to control a dialog. But it ...